About this Event

Join us for an all-ages creative session as part of West Fest 2026, where we get creative with recycled materials to bring to life the West End of the future.


Following on from 2025’s award-winning Shoebox City workshop, this session will allow participants to recreate beloved areas of Glasgow’s historic West End, as well as getting creative with imaging what buildings could appear here in the future.


Alongside the creative workshop we’ll be screening some films from our archive that show how Glasgow’s West End has changed over the decades.


A range of recycled materials and art supplies will be provided. All you need to bring is some inspiration and imagination.

The workshop is free and run on a drop-in basis, first come first served.


This event is part of the WestFest programme.
